People conflate Nazi Germany with murderous, full-borne authoritarianism, but it took a decade to actually get there. They were just as much fascists at the start as at the end -- it's just that their ideology had room to fully metastasize.
Not true. Long before Hitler rose to power, the militant section of his movement, the SA, was already physically attacking political opponents. That started in the early 20's.
When he finally became head of the government, in 1933, that violence immediately became much more official: the SA was officially deputized as 'Hilfspolizei' and attacks on e.g. communists became legalized. In that same year the first concentration camps were established.
